前景: 由于某些情况,我们必须修改oplog size来增大同步窗口期,例如业务的快速增长,延迟节点无法跟上Primary节点的oplog增长速度 MongoDB在 . 版本后才对oplogSize支持了动态修改,但MongoDB版本低于 . 版本则需要逐个剔除副本集逐个扩容,至此记录修改oplogsize的步骤。 查询oplogsize大小命令: repset:PRIMARY gt db.get ...
2019-07-04 16:32 0 993 推荐指数:
直接使用update来修改_id会报错。 可以使用以下语句 这里使用findOne精准找到对应的数据。不能使用find 修改之后使用save进行保存。 但是mongodb中依然会存在旧数据。 也就是说上诉步骤,相当于增加了一条和原数据只有_id不同其他相同的数据 ...
修改MongoDB密码 禁用管理员(root)密码 1.找到配置文件mongod.conf,并进入 2.禁用管理员(root)密码 3.重启mongdb 修改管理员(root)密码 1.进入mongodb,并进入管理员,删除原管理员 2.重置密码 解禁管理员密码 ...
...
一、WiredTriger 1、修改(buffer)cacheSizeGB 1)查看当前大小 2)动太修改,下次启动失效 db.adminCommand({setParameter: 1, wiredTigerEngineRuntimeConfig: "cache_size=80G ...
1.查看集群配置属性; test:PRIMARY> rs.conf(){ "_id" : "test", "version" : 3, "protocolVersion" : NumberLo ...
在mongodb中通常文档只会有一部分要更新,利用原子的更新修改器,可以做到只更新文档的一部分键值,而且更新极为高效,更新修改器是种特殊的键,用来指定复杂的更新操作,比如调整、增加、或者删除键,还可以操作数组和内嵌文档。增加、修改或删除键的时候,应该使用$修改器。要把"foo"的值 ...
update:语法格式如下: 参数说明: query : update的查询条件,类似sql update查询内where后面的。 update : update的对象和一 ...